Divergent is a novel, by Veronica Roth, that tells the story of a society where certain choices that are made affect your life drastically forever. It is told from Tris’s point of view, and her choice changes her life forever. In this society there are 5 factions; Abnegation (the selfless), Dauntless (the brave), Erudite (the intelligent), Amity (the peaceful), and Candor (the honest). This book takes place in a future society located in what is now known as Chicago. It follows a girl named Tris who is included in one of five factions. The faction she currently belongs to when the book begins is Abnegation. The five factions were created in an attempt to keep society running smoothly so that war wouldn't break out like history had shown them.
